Starting a new treatment like Kesimpta can be a big step. Here are some suggestions to help you through the beginning of your therapy:
- Keep a List of Medications: Make sure you have an up-to-date list of all your medications, including vitamins or herbal supplements. Bring this list to your medical appointments to discuss potential interactions with your healthcare provider.
- Ask Questions: Don’t hesitate to ask your healthcare provider lots of questions about Kesimpta. Understand how it should affect you, the benefits and risks, how and when to take it, and when you should start feeling the effects. Write down the questions and answers for future reference.
- Bring Support: Consider bringing a friend or family member to your appointments to help you remember all the details.
- Consult Before Vaccines: Consult your doctor before receiving any vaccines while taking Kesimpta.
- Monitor Side Effects: Be aware of common side effects like headaches, injection site irritation, injection-related reactions, and upper respiratory tract infections. Report any unusual or severe side effects to your healthcare provider.
- Stay Informed: Seek out as much information as you can about your treatment and condition. This can help you feel more in control and prepared.
